Sexual stereotyping relates to associating girls and you can boys having independent and, sometimes, face-to-face sets of properties

Stereotypes is services one to community naturally attributes to groups of people so you’re able to identify all of them considering age, weight, career, body colour, gender, etcetera.

Anyone subscribes to some stereotypes as pinpointing designs is the procedure the brain uses in order to sort advice. Stereotypes try, in fact, “quick cuts” taken subconsciously to help individuals create decisions quicker and you can rapidly, and this the habit of unthinkingly take on all of them.

Stereotypes are preconceived details and simplified photographs having an awful influence on the way we pick some one, relate with all of them and you may treat all of them. This means, stereotypes impose limitations toward individuals it address, designate all of them opportunities that are not fundamentally appropriate them and create more challenging so they can end up being their correct selves.

Growth of title

College students know by watching and you may imitating men and women to them. The immediate relatives, friends, friends, game, toys and you can college or university influence its innovation, once the perform the mass media and people. The procedure which students discover ways to assimilate values and you can norms, to reside area and also to and acquire studies is called socializing. This is certainly decisive for them in addition to their upcoming because it is the way they build the title.

Studies predicated on gender

Whenever boys and you will girls are experienced in different ways, you will find a good chance that they wont create inside the in the same way. Many moms and dads trait higher importance on their youngsters’ gender, prior to birth, and you will assume you to the offspring tend to exhibit particular gender-created qualities. It, consequently, shapes the ways where mothers connect to the young children.

Furthermore, girls and you can boys are motivated to engage in different types out of products and you can video game. Instance, girls is channeled a great deal more into the aesthetic activities, particularly songs, while you are boys was steered toward sports. That it trend is named “differential socializing.” This is the habit of perform differently based somebody’s gender. Youngsters are classified since the “girls” otherwise “boys” unlike getting simply regarded as “children.”

Where manage this type of behaviours originate? These represent the results of gender stereotypes which might be profoundly instilled within community. In reality, stereotypical social roles continue to be passed away from age bracket to age bracket due to differential socializing, specifically traditional spots such “mom and you can homemaker” for ladies, and you can “father and you will vendor” for men. Quite often, adults commonly also aware of this type of stereotypes because they inform its college students.

Signal out of stereotypes

Whenever a baby adopts a separate habits, those up to all of them can either prompt them or respond adversely. Instance Irski lijepe Еѕene, in the event the a great boy obtains self-confident views each and every time the guy kicks an effective baseball, he’s going to will repeat the latest conduct. In the event that, on top of that, the guy senses your adults he goes into experience of have a look shameful and if the guy takes on that have dolls, he can abstain from this pastime later.
